Linus Fenton

This is a rare opportunity to see ex-Ashburton resident Linus Fenton perform his own music. More commonly found playing bass for various artists, such as Tummyache and Declan McKenna, Fenton takes centre stage to perform music from his recently-released album Books, Pictures.

Linus's band is:
- Linus Fenton (Tummyache, Declan McKenna) - vocals, guitar, bass
- Soren Bryce (Tummyache, Re.clusé) - vocals, bass, ambience
- Rupert Cox (Benjamin Clementine, Dan Croll) - piano
- Yuri Shibuichi (Honeyglaze, Jacob Alon) - drums

The music features a mixture of songs and instrumentals, encompassing indie folk and experimental rock. Although having trained as a jazz musician at the Royal Welsh College of Music & Drama, Linus grew up obsessively consuming bands like Radiohead and Red Hot Chill Peppers.”

Jon Fazal

Jon's been featured on BBC Introducing, BBC Radio 2, and BBC 6 Music. His songwriting moves between quiet vulnerability and infectious melody. He has built a reputation for captivating live performances that combine intimate songwriting with rich, dynamic arrangements. Live shows with his band, have earned them a reputation for powerful, emotionally resonant sets that leave a lasting impression. they've played at venues such as The Green Note (Camden), St Bartholomew’s Church (Cornwall) and The Barrel House Ballroom (Totnes) and at festivals including Wanderfal, Kernowfornia and Sidmouth Fringe,
